A mafia don sends his son out of the country because he doesn't want even a shadow of his life falling on him. Destiny wills otherwise. The son makes an innocuous trip to Mumbai to visit his dad. And ends up filling his father's large shoes.

KV Sriram Thalaiva the most expected movie of 2013 has an usual storyline:-A Don father dies and his place is taken up by his son.But the performance of the lead actor Vijay makes the movie a different kind.The story starts in 1988 where Ramadurai's(Sathyaraj) wife gets killed by his foes.Therefore he sends his son Vishwa(Vijay) to Australia with Nassar.He grows there owning a mineral water company without knowing about his father's true identitiy.He gets lured by the romance he receives from Amala Paul who is actually an undercover cop on mission to track down "Anna"(as Ramadurai is called by the people) and to arrest him using his son Vishwa.Then when Anna meets Amala Paul in Mumbai he gets arrested and the van in which he is taken is bursted by the criminal plans of Anna's counterpart in Mumbai Bheema Bhai.Vishwa becomes "Vishwa Bhai" and how he protects the people from the demenouring plans of Bheema Bhai forms the rest of the story.The length of the film is another negative aspect.But some intelligent twists and turns prevents us from looking at the exit door in the theatre. After all,Thalaiva is a must watch for Vijay fans and "one time watchable" movie for all sections of audience
